"You will not be able" vs "you will be unable"

Both phrases are correct and can be used interchangeably. They convey the same meaning and are both commonly used in English.

You will not be able

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English.

This phrase is used to indicate a lack of ability or possibility in the future.

Examples:

  • You will not be able to attend the meeting tomorrow.
  • She will not be able to finish the project on time.
  • I will not be able to help you with that task.
  • They will not be able to come to the party.
  • He will not be able to reach the deadline.

Alternatives:

  • you will be unable
  • you won't be able
  • you will not have the ability to
  • you will lack the capacity to
  • you will be incapable of

you will be unable

This phrase is correct and commonly used in English.

This phrase is used to indicate a lack of ability or possibility in the future.

Examples:

  • You will be unable to access the system without the password.
  • She will be unable to make it to the event.
  • I will be unable to complete the task without more information.
  • They will be unable to provide the necessary documents.
  • He will be unable to solve the problem without assistance.

Alternatives:

  • you will not be able
  • you won't be able
  • you will not have the ability to
  • you will lack the capacity to
  • you will be incapable of
